目录
- 什么是OpenWrt?
- 什么是Shadowsocks?
- 什么是KCPTun?
- 在OpenWrt上安装Shadowsocks
- 在OpenWrt上安装KCPTun
- 配置Shadowsocks与KCPTun
- 常见问题解答
什么是OpenWrt?
OpenWrt是一个基于Linux的路由器操作系统,它使用户能够自由地定制和扩展其路由器的功能。使用OpenWrt,您可以实现更强大的网络管理、优化网络性能和实现各种网络服务。
什么是Shadowsocks?
Shadowsocks是一种轻量级的代理工具,旨在帮助用户突破网络封锁。它通过加密流量和使用混淆技术,使网络流量难以被监控和分析,是科学上网的重要工具之一。
什么是KCPTun?
KCPTun是一个基于KCP协议的网络隧道工具,旨在提升代理的传输性能。它主要通过改进TCP连接的效率来加速Shadowsocks,适合在高延迟或不稳定网络环境下使用。
在OpenWrt上安装Shadowsocks
步骤1:登录到OpenWrt界面
- 使用浏览器访问路由器的IP地址(通常是192.168.1.1)并输入用户名和密码。
步骤2:更新软件包列表
- 进入 System > Software。
- 点击 Update lists 按钮,更新可用软件包。
步骤3:安装Shadowsocks
- 在软件包管理界面中,搜索
shadowsocks-libev
。 - 勾选该软件包并点击 Install。
在OpenWrt上安装KCPTun
步骤1:同样登录到OpenWrt界面
步骤2:安装KCPTun
- 在软件包管理界面中,搜索
kcptun
。 - 勾选该软件包并点击 Install。
配置Shadowsocks与KCPTun
步骤1:配置Shadowsocks
- 进入 Services > Shadowsocks。
- 在配置界面,添加一个新的Shadowsocks服务器信息。
- 服务器地址:输入你的Shadowsocks服务器IP地址。
- 服务器端口:输入服务器提供的端口。
- 密码:输入你的Shadowsocks密码。
- 加密方式:选择推荐的加密方式(如aes-256-gcm)。
步骤2:配置KCPTun
- 进入 Services > KCPTun。
- 启用KCPTun,并输入必要的配置项。
- KCP服务器地址:与Shadowsocks相同或不同,取决于你的需求。
- KCP端口:与Shadowsocks相同或不同。
- 加密方式和其他选项可以根据你的需求进行设置。
步骤3:启动服务
- 完成配置后,记得启动Shadowsocks和KCPTun服务。
- 在 Status 页面中确认服务状态为“运行”。
常见问题解答
Shadowsocks和KCPTun有什么区别?
Shadowsocks是一个代理工具,主要用于加密和转发流量,而KCPTun则是一个隧道工具,旨在优化和加速Shadowsocks的连接。
如何确保我的Shadowsocks服务器是安全的?
选择一个信誉良好的VPN或Shadowsocks提供商,确保他们提供高强度加密和隐私保护。
如果Shadowsocks不能连接该怎么办?
- 检查网络连接。
- 确保输入的服务器地址和端口正确无误。
- 尝试更换不同的加密方式。
KCPTun在高延迟网络中有效吗?
是的,KCPTun专为高延迟网络设计,能显著提升连接速度和稳定性。
是否需要重新启动路由器?
在修改配置后通常不需要重启路由器,但在某些情况下可能需要重新启动以应用新设置。
正文完